Integrating BigQuery with Google Sheets through Connected Sheets enables users to access and work with BigQuery data directly within Google Sheets. This integration is key for performing data analysis, visualization, and collaboration without leaving the spreadsheet environment. To ensure a seamless connection between these two powerful tools, several setup steps must be followed.
Integrating BigQuery with Google Sheets can be achieved through several methods, each designed to facilitate seamless access, analysis, visualization, and sharing of BigQuery data directly within Google Sheets. These integrations leverage Connected Sheets to provide a powerful interface for handling large datasets without the need for SQL knowledge, and they ensure that BigQuery's capabilities are fully accessible from the familiar environment of a spreadsheet.
Connected Sheets is the primary method for integrating BigQuery with Google Sheets. It acts as a mediator, allowing users to run BigQuery queries from within Google Sheets and then automatically saving the results for further analysis and sharing. This method does not require users to know SQL, making it accessible to a wider audience. To initiate this integration, users simply navigate to Data > Data connectors > Connect to BigQuery in their Google Sheets spreadsheet, thereby accessing the full suite of Connected Sheets features for their BigQuery data.
Connected Sheets offers the flexibility of running BigQuery queries on a predefined schedule or on-demand, depending on the user's needs. This means that users can ensure their data is always up-to-date for the latest analysis or trigger a refresh at any time to pull the most recent data from BigQuery. It's important to note that the use of end-user context in Connected Sheets may impact the success of scheduled refreshes, but on-demand queries can be run with the current user's permissions.
While Connected Sheets provides broad access to BigQuery data, it is important to manage who has access to what data. Access to BigQuery data can be restricted using VPC Service Controls. However, Connected Sheets itself does not support VPC Service Controls directly. To enable Connected Sheets to query BigQuery data that is protected by VPC Service Controls, specific configurations using a YAML file may be necessary to adjust the VPC Service Controls perimeter accordingly.
Before integrating BigQuery with Google Sheets, users must ensure they have a project with billing enabled, as Connected Sheets requires this to function. Additionally, BigQuery is automatically enabled in new projects which streamlines the setup process. Following the step-by-step guidance for using Connected Sheets, users can begin to open BigQuery datasets in Google Sheets and take full advantage of the integration features.
As an alternative to the direct integration methods, users might consider Sourcetable as a tool for syncing live data from various apps or databases, including BigQuery, into their Google Sheets. This can be a valuable alternative for those looking for additional ways to integrate their data with Google Sheets beyond what Connected Sheets offers.
Connected Sheets is the BigQuery data connector in Google Sheets that allows you to access, analyze, visualize, and share BigQuery data. It enables you to run BigQuery queries on your behalf, either on demand or on a set schedule, directly within Google Sheets.
Yes, Connected Sheets can be used to collaborate with partners, analysts, and other stakeholders. It allows multiple users to find insights from data in spreadsheets without needing to know SQL, and it logs who accessed the data and when for enhanced collaboration.
Connected Sheets works on the Google Sheets mobile app, allowing you to view data, calculated column formulas, filters, sorts, and connection settings. However, editing data is not supported in the mobile app, although you can copy and paste data from Connected Sheets.
Connected Sheets is useful for analyzing large amounts of data in a sheet, ensuring that your data is a single source of truth, and streamlining your reporting and dashboard workflows. It also saves queries in your spreadsheet for analysis and sharing.
VPC Service Controls might block access to BigQuery data for Sheets, which could restrict the functionality of Connected Sheets.